Madikizela-Mandela remembers struggle as she casts her vote
Updated | By Slindelo Masikane
Struggle stalwart Winnie Madikizela-Mandela has cast her vote at Orlando West High School in Soweto.

The ANC paid a visit to the 79 year-old mother of the nation ahead of the election, where she reiterated her support for the ruling party.
Speaking to the media outside the voting station, Madikizela-Mandela reflected on the struggle that led to the democratic right to vote in South Africa.
"To me the struggle was all abou the right to vote and that South Africans must choose a government they deserve," she said.
